Child Quote by John Bradshaw
““When two-year-olds are thwarted (like every three minutes), they have intense anger and temper tantrums. At this stage the child needs to take possession of things in order to test them by purposeful repetition.””
About This Quote
Source Book: Healing the Shameful Child, 1990
Frequent frustration in toddlers leads to anger; they must repeat actions to understand and gain control.
In simple terms: Kids test limits through repeated attempts.
Allow safe repetition for learning.
